We Shall Independent Be

African American Place-Making and the Struggle to Claim Space in the United States

We Shall Independent Be( )
Editor: Nieves, Angel David
Alexander, Leslie M.
ISBN:978-0-87081-906-3
Publication Date:May 2008
Publisher:University Press of Colorado
Book Format:Hardback
List Price:USD $50.00
Book Description:

With twenty chapters from leading scholars in African American history, urban studies, architecture, women's studies, American studies, and city planning, "We Shall Independent Be " illuminates African Americans' efforts to claim space in American society despite often hostile resistance. As these essays attest, Black self-determination was central to the methods African Americans employed in their quest to establish a sense of permanence and place in the United States.
